package command
import (
"strings"
"github.com/hashicorp/cli"
)
var _ cli.Command = (*TokenCommand)(nil)
type TokenCommand struct {
*BaseCommand
}
func (c *TokenCommand) Synopsis() string {
return "Interact with tokens"
}
func (c *TokenCommand) Help() string {
helpText := `
Usage: vault token <subcommand> [options] [args]
This command groups subcommands for interacting with tokens. Users can
create, lookup, renew, and revoke tokens.
Create a new token:
$ vault token create
Revoke a token:
$ vault token revoke 96ddf4bc-d217-f3ba-f9bd-017055595017
Renew a token:
$ vault token renew 96ddf4bc-d217-f3ba-f9bd-017055595017
Please see the individual subcommand help for detailed usage information.
`
return strings.TrimSpace(helpText)
}
func (c *TokenCommand) Run(args []string) int {
return cli.RunResultHelp
}
